WebThe Seven Daughters of Eve (2001, ISBN 0-393-02024-5) is a book by Bryan Sykes that presents the theory of Human mitochondrial genetics to a general audience.

WebDec 20, 2024 · Bryan Sykes Finally Meets Eve’s 7 Daughters Posted on December 20, 2024 Professor Bryan Sykes who studied Otzi the Iceman in 1994 and would go on to author the first genetics book written for public consumption, The Seven Daughters of Eve, passed away on December 10 at age 73.
